mysql 忘记密码后 怎么快速恢复(第一次连接数据库失败也可用此方法)

该篇博客主要用于解决mysql无法登陆的问题,常见于新服务器第一次连接mysql,正常情况下在Linux安装Mysql会给客户一个随机密码,小白肯定是不知道怎么改的,下面我们说说直接修改密码,解决以上问题。

第一步:找到mysql的配置文件

win下是 my.ini  linux下是my.cnf


第二步 :

在配置文件里面加上 skip-grant-tables

注意放置的位置如下


第三步 :重启mysql服务器

service mysqld restart;


第四步:找到Mysql路径,启动Mysql

../bin/mysql(自己搜一下)


第五步:执行以下sql语句

  1. mysql  
  2. USE mysql;  
  3. UPDATE user SET Password = password (新密码) WHERE User = 'root' ;  

第六步:刷新权限

flush privileges一下权限(直接在linux执行命令即可)


第七步:删除配置注释

把配置文件里面的那句配置注释或者删除 然后重启服务器即可。

最后可以关注我的微信公众号,免费干货及视频资料天天有。


阅读更多
想对作者说点什么?

博主推荐

换一批

没有更多推荐了,返回首页